DIY The Most Wonderful Time of the Year Sign


This cute little sign was the first jumping off point to tie blue into my Christmas decor. Here's how I made it!

I started with a canvas from Michaels that I painted with some Martha Stewart craft paint.

While my canvas was drying, I bought this cute phrase from the Silhouette shop and cut it out of vinyl.  I weeded out all of the words so I could use the vinyl as a stencil.

Next I transferred it onto contact paper...very carefully!

And used the contact paper to lay it down on top of my canvas all in one piece.

After that I just used it as a stencil to paint on!

After the paint was dry, I painted Mod Podge onto just the word "Wonderful" and sprinkled on some glitter

Like so!

Afterwards, I peeled off the vinyl and was left with a pretty sign!!!

I had a few places that the paint had leaked, but all I needed was a tiny paintbrush and more blue paint and it touched up really well.
